The Personal Bank Account (PBA)
How you feel about yourself is called your personal bank account.
Just like a real bank account you can make deposits and withdrawals.
Instead of banking with real money, you bank with the things you think, say, and do.Slide6

Symptoms of a Poor PBA
You cave into peer pressureYou have feelings of depression or inferiority
You are overly concerned about what others think about you
You act arrogant to hide your insecurities
You self destruct by getting into drugs, alcohol, vandalism, etc.
You become easily jealous, especially when someone close to you succeedsSlide8
Symptoms of a Healthy PBA
You stand up for yourself and resist peer pressure
You are not overly concerned with being popular
You see life as a positive experience
You trust yourself
You are goal driven You are happy for others when they succeedSlide9

Keeping Promises to Yourself
Start small
Today I am going to eat healthier.
Today I will compliment one teacher and one student at my school.
I will be on time to school for 3 days this week.
I will read at least one night this week.Over time you can make larger promises
I’m going to stop picking on my brother.
I’m going to stop telling myself I’m ugly, fat, dorky, etc.Slide11
Do Small Acts of Kindness
The best thing to do when you are feeling down is to compliment someone else.
It gets the focus off you and on others.
Go out of your way to include a lonely person at recess or lunch.
Say hello to a new student.
Let someone go through the door before you.Brainstorm at your table…what else can you do for others?Slide12
